Seoulbank Tokyo Installs Spectrum Treasury Management Application

KOREA's Seoulbank has installed a real-time treasury trading and risk management system at its new Tokyo dealing room. The system, dubbed Spectrum, was developed by Pennsylvania-based software vendor Financial Software Systems (FSS).

Seoulbank Tokyo will use Spectrum to manage the market and credit risks associated with its foreign exchange, money markets, fixed income and derivatives sales and trading activities, say FSS officials.
